Hybrid About The Role

Working closely with the product team, underwriters and wider digital functions to develop, implement, test, monitor, analyse and enhance our commercial lines products in accordance with the UK Digital team strategy. MS Amlin is part of a global top-10 insurance group, MS&AD. We’re made up of four distinct businesses covering Global Reinsurance, Lloyds Franchise, Local Specialty Insurer, and Business Services. This role sits within our Local Specialty Insurer business (MS AISE) which provides services to commercial and SME clients across the globe. What You’ll Spend Your Time Doing

Work in conjunction with underwriters to ensure digital products are built towards the correct specification Contribute towards ensuring MSAmlin are innovative in its approach to digital products and development of digital platforms Be responsible and conduct UAT of digital products Recommend to underwriters changes to products to improve performance where appropriate Ensure that the correct underwriting rules are implemented through the build of new products and the maintenance of existing products Be involved in the relationships with external e-trade platform providers (e.g. Acturis) and third party software houses You’re Going To Enjoy This Job If You…

Have great communication skills Are able to evaluate and have good analytical ability Enjoy problem solving and decision making Show attention to detail Like project management and project planning What We Need From You

A minimum of 1 years’ experience working in a Digital/E-Trade product development role Have previous experience working with third party Digital/E-Trade software platforms Understanding of underwriting and broking processes Knowledge of the Insurance market (preferably P&C) Strong MS Excel and Word experience Able to conduct meetings with all areas of the business to gather requirements Experience writing user stories/product specifications We are stronger together because of our common interests and rich differences. Performance Related Discretionary Bonus Holiday:

28 days core annual leave, and you can buy up to 5 days Pension:

A minimum 2% employee contribution plus 7% MS Amlin contribution (9%) up to a maximum of 5% employee contribution plus 13% MS Amlin contribution (18%) Private Medical:

cover for yourself. Family members/dependants can be added Flex Fund:

£1,000 (pro-rated based on start date) to spend on flexible benefits Life Assurance:

10 x annualised base salary Each one of us is unique because of our backgrounds, what we have learned so far and how we express that.
